How does a part time remote budget analyst effectively collaborate with in-office finance teams?

As a part-time remote Budget Analyst, collaboration with in-office finance teams is typically managed through regular virtual meetings, shared financial software, and clear communication channels such as email or project management platforms. You may be expected to provide budget reports, participate in team discussions, and offer insights on spending trends, all while maintaining flexibility in your work hours. Proactively reaching out and ensuring documentation is up-to-date are key to staying aligned with team goals and deadlines. Building strong relationships remotely requires being responsive, transparent, and open to feedback to foster trust and effective teamwork.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a part time remote budget analyst?

To thrive as a Part Time Remote Budget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a background in finance or accounting, often supported by a relevant degree. Familiarity with budgeting software, advanced Excel functions, and sometimes experience with ERP systems or certifications like CPA or CGMA is valuable. Excellent time management, communication, and self-motivation are crucial soft skills for managing projects independently and collaborating virtually. These skills ensure accurate budget analysis, effective remote teamwork, and the ability to meet organizational financial goals from a distance.

What is a part time remote budget analyst?

A Part Time Remote Budget Analyst is a financial professional who works remotely, often from home, and is responsible for analyzing, planning, and monitoring budgets for organizations or clients on a part-time basis. Their tasks may include preparing budget reports, conducting cost analyses, and providing recommendations to improve financial efficiency. This role requires strong analytical skills and proficiency with budgeting software and spreadsheets. Working remotely allows for flexible hours and may involve collaborating with teams through digital communication tools. Part-time positions are ideal for those seeking a better work-life balance or juggling multiple commitments.
